Biological Background: CD8a Function and Localization

  • CD8a, also known as Lyt-2, is a T-cell surface glycoprotein and a member of the immunoglobulin superfamily.
  • It functions as a coreceptor for MHC class I molecules, interacting simultaneously with the T-cell receptor and MHC class I on antigen-presenting cells.
  • Upon antigen recognition, CD8a recruits the Src kinase LCK to the TCR-CD3 complex, initiating intracellular signaling for T-cell activation, cytokine production, and cytotoxic responses.
  • In cytotoxic T lymphocytes (CTLs), this mechanism enables the recognition and elimination of infected or tumor cells.
  • In NK cells, CD8A homodimers promote survival and serial killing of target cells, and support differentiation into memory CD8 T cells.
  • The protein is localized at the cell membrane with a single-pass transmembrane domain and contains an extracellular immunoglobulin-like domain.
  • Key post-translational modifications include glycosylation, disulfide bond formation, and palmitoylation, which are important for its stability and function.

Experimental Guidance and Technical Tips

  • The immunogen corresponds to the extracellular domain (amino acids 28-196), which overlaps with the MHC class I binding region; thus, the antibody likely recognizes the native surface protein. Consider validating binding on live cells by FC.
  • For flow cytometry, optimal antibody concentration should be titrated on mouse lymphocytes (e.g., splenocytes or thymocytes) as a positive control. Use appropriate isotype control.
  • Because CD8a is a transmembrane protein, fixation and permeabilization steps are typically not required for surface staining, but ensure cells are kept viable during processing.
